Hmm, in <theory> you can do something very simple:

http://peach.ease.lsoft.com/scripts/wa.exe?S2=lstown-l.last5-&q=*&s=&f=&a=&b=

to show the last 5 postings (in this case from LSTOWN-L).  However the links
end up wrong (because of the .last5- bit tacked onto the end of the list
name), so while the indexing is correct, the links won't work; they end
up like

http://peach.ease.lsoft.com/scripts/wa.exe?A2=ind9911&L=lstown-l.last5-&P=R3687

I honestly don't know if this is a bug or a feature :)  If you remove the
".last5-" from the individual message URL it does work but of course that
doesn't really help you.  It seems to me that this used to work but I could
be wrong.
